Comment (by duncan):

 >  I attached nofib results comparing amd64 vs. x32 and i686 vs. x32; x32
 is about 15% faster on average than either.

 Impressive. So that's our memory/cache penalty for having all our data
 structures 2x the size on x86-64 ABI.
